$2,825,000 Salary in West Virginia: Take-Home Pay After Tax

Earning $2,825,000 in West Virginia leaves you with $1,570,274 after all taxes. Federal income tax, WV state tax, and FICA together claim 44.4% of gross pay.

Annual Take-Home Pay
$1,570,274
after $1,254,726 in total taxes (44.4% effective rate)

West Virginia Tax Overview

West Virginia applies a top marginal income tax rate of 6.5% on the highest earners. The graduated bracket structure means most middle-income earners face effective state rates well below the headline number.
